| These
four documents contain findings of the studies conducted
in the 20 km belt along the coastline of Gujarat. Village
level socio-economic profile of all the districts and
talukas are given. Maps of each of the districts covered
with the stations marked are included. The documents provide
an analysis of oceanographic interactions with coastal
region. These contain detailed information on the impact
of industries and other developmental activities on agriculture
and allied activities, coastal geology, water quality
of important stations and plankton composition. |

| This
book consists of fourteen chapters and presents a detailed
account of the coastal and marine environments of Gujarat
as of AD 2000. From the ecology point of view the book
details geomorphology, bathymetry, climate, tides and
currents, hydrography, hydrochemistry, marine biology
and fisheries of the coastal waters of Gujarat. Four critical
habitats, e.g. mangroves, coral reefs and the estuaries
of Narmada and Tapi rivers have been separately described.
Special emphasis has been placed on the threats to Marine
Ecology. The latter half of the book deals with demography,
industry, agriculture, forestry, livestock, groundwater
and socio-economic aspects including land-use pattern
and infrastructure. |

| The
document presents information based on subtidal underwater
videography of coral reefs in Gulf of Kachchh. Out of
the total 34 coral reef islands present in Gulf of Kachchh,
four reefs were surveyed which include: Pirotan, Karumbhar,
Boria and Beyt Shankodar. The document describes reef
flora and fauna at each of the stations, along with colour
photographs. |

| Out
of the total 34 coral reef islands present in Gulf of
Kachchh, 10 were explored in an underwater videography
survey. This document describes the findings of the survey.
The reefs videographed were Jindra, Chaad, Bhens Bid,
Goos, Munde, Narara, Karumbhar, Dhani beyt and Paga. The
document describes flora and fauna at each of the reef
along with their colour photographs. |

| This
monograph presents a detailed description of the sub-tidal
videography of thirteen prominent coral reefs of the Gulf
of Kachchh. The coral reefs are: Pirotan, Jindra beyt,
Chaad tapu, Bhens bid, Munde ka bet, Goos reef, Narara
beyt, Karumbhar tapu, Dhani beyt, Ajad tapu, Paga reef,
Boria and Beyt Shankodar. This is a pioneering study,
as all the information on record and inferences drawn
so far have been based on observations on inter-tidal
coral reefs. Current status of the sub-tidal corals and
their associated flora and fauna is presented through
a number of underwater colour photographs and satellite
imageries. A comparison of observations in February 1999
and December 2002 is also made. The monograph presents
some interesting findings. |
